human infection of centrocestus caninus in thailand.examination of fecal samples, collected after treatment with praziquantel, of the persons positive with opisthorchioid eggs residing in the northern provinces of thailand, was carried out. five adults centrocestus were recovered in one sample from doi saket, chiang mai and one adult was found in another fecal sample from wiang pa pao, chiang rai. the worms had 26-30 spines arranging in two rows around the oral sucker which agreed with the character of c. caninus. this is the first record of natu ...19979656410
opisthorchiasis and intestinal fluke infections in northern thailand.four hundred and thirty-one residents from 16 provinces in northern thailand who had previously been found positive for opisthorchis viverrini or opisthorchis viverrini-like eggs were given praziquantel 40 mg/kg. the stool was collected for 4 to 6 times and examined for adult worms. the prevalence of opisthorchis viverrini in this group was 11.6%. intestinal flukes, haplorchis taichui and haplorchis yokogawai, were predominantly found in 63.11% and 10.44% respectively. other intestinal flukes (c ...19989740284
metacercaria from freshwater fishes of mae sa stream, chiang mai, thailand.metacercaria from freshwater fishes of mae sa stream, doi suthep-pui national park. chiang mai province were investigated between january 1997-december 1998, 3,133 fishes of 32 species were collected. the prevalence of infection of fishes was 19.087% (598/3, 133). six genera of metacercaria were recovered as follows: acanthostomum sp, centrocestus caninus, haplorchis taichui, haplorchoides sp, posthodiplostomum sp and stellantchasmus falcatus. the prevalence of each species of metacercaria was o ...200011414460

high prevalence of haplorchis taichui metacercariae in cyprinoid fish from chiang mai province, thailand.this study aimed to investigate haplorchis taichui metacercarial infection in fish collected from the chom thong and mae taeng districts, chiang mai province during november 2001 to october 2002. a total 617 cyprinoid fish of 15 species were randomly collected and examined for h. taichui metacercariae. all the species of fish were found to be infected with h. taichui. the infection rates were 91.4% (266/290) and 83.8% (274/327), with mean intensities of 242.9 and 107.4 in the chom thong and mae ...200515916054

mucosal mast cell responses in rats (rattus norvegicus) experimentally infected with centrocestus caninus.mucosal mast cell (mmc) responses and worm recovery rates in rats experimentally infected with centrocestus caninus were investigated. metacercariae of c. caninus, procured from goldfish, carassius auratus, were orally administered to twenty-five male rats (300 metacercariae each rat). the infected rats were sacrificed on days 3, 7, 14, 21 and 28 post-infection (pi) along with the control rats. worm recovery was performed from each part of small intestine. to investigate mmc, duodenal, jejunal a ...200617120962
